Software DevelopmentFebruary 23, 20266 min read

Custom Software Development in 2025: A Complete Guide for Modern Businesses

Muzzammil Abdur Rehman Akhund
Muzzammil Abdur Rehman Akhund
Founder
Custom software development team working on enterprise solutions
TL;DR

Custom software development delivers 340% ROI with 67% operational efficiency gains. With 87% of companies citing custom solutions as their competitive advantage, this guide covers enterprise architecture, automation, and digital transformation strategies.

  • 340% average ROI with custom software solutions
  • 87% of companies cite custom software as competitive advantage
  • Automation reduces manual tasks by 60–95%
  • 45% cost reduction through process optimization

Custom software development has become the defining competitive advantage for modern businesses, delivering 340% average ROI and 67% operational efficiency gains. With 87% of companies now citing custom solutions as their primary differentiator, the question is no longer whether to build custom — it's how to build it right.

340%
Average ROI
67%
Efficiency Gains
87%
Cite as Competitive Edge

The Custom Software Landscape in 2025

The custom software market has evolved from monolithic enterprise builds to modular, API-driven architectures that scale with your business. Modern development leverages cloud-native patterns, AI integration, and DevOps automation to deliver faster, more reliable solutions.

Cloud-Native Architecture

Microservices, containers, and serverless patterns enable elastic scaling and 99.99% uptime with pay-per-use economics.

AI-Enhanced Development

AI code assistants, automated testing, and intelligent monitoring reduce development time by 30–40% while improving code quality.

Low-Code & Custom Hybrid

Combining low-code platforms for standard workflows with custom code for competitive differentiators optimizes cost and speed.

API-First Design

Every system built as composable APIs, enabling rapid integration with partners, clients, and emerging technologies.

Business Benefits and ROI Analysis

Custom software delivers compelling financial returns across multiple business dimensions, from direct cost savings to revenue enablement and competitive moats that off-the-shelf solutions simply can't replicate.

Revenue Growth — 45% Increase

Custom CRMs, portals, and automation tools directly enable new revenue streams and faster sales cycles.

Efficiency Gains — 67% Improvement

Automating manual workflows and eliminating data silos frees teams to focus on high-value strategic work.

Cost Reduction — 45% Savings

Eliminating SaaS subscription stacking and manual processes drives significant long-term cost reduction.

Competitive Moat — 87% Advantage

Custom software creates defensible differentiation that competitors can't simply purchase off-the-shelf.

340%
Average ROI
18mo
Typical Payback Period
87%
Report Competitive Advantage

Development Methodologies

Choosing the right development methodology impacts project timeline, cost, risk, and stakeholder satisfaction. Each approach has distinct strengths for different project types.

Methodology Best For Timeline Impact Risk Level
Agile/Scrum Most software projects 2-week sprints Low — iterative feedback
Kanban Continuous improvement Continuous flow Low — WIP limits
Waterfall Fixed-scope, regulated Sequential phases High — late feedback
Lean Startups, MVPs Fastest to market Medium — scope risk
DevOps Continuous delivery Automated pipeline Low — automated testing

Our Approach

We recommend Agile with DevOps automation for most custom software projects. Two-week sprints provide rapid feedback loops, while CI/CD pipelines ensure every release is tested and deployed safely. This combination delivers the fastest time-to-value with the lowest risk.

Enterprise Software Solutions

Enterprise custom software addresses the complex workflows, compliance requirements, and scale challenges that off-the-shelf tools can't handle. These are the most common enterprise solution categories.

Custom ERP Systems

Unified platforms connecting finance, HR, inventory, and operations with workflows tailored to your exact business processes.

CRM & Sales Platforms

Custom pipelines, scoring models, and automation that mirror your unique sales methodology and customer journey.

Business Intelligence

Real-time dashboards, predictive analytics, and automated reporting that surface actionable insights from your data.

Customer Portals

Self-service portals for order management, support, and account administration that reduce support load by 40%.

Business Process Automation

Automation is the highest-ROI investment in custom software. Well-implemented automation reduces manual tasks by 60–95% and eliminates human error from repetitive workflows.

Automation Opportunity by Function

Business Function Automation Potential Cost Savings
Data Entry 90–95% $50K–$200K/year
Invoice Processing 85–90% $30K–$100K/year
Customer Onboarding 70–85% $40K–$150K/year
Reporting 80–90% $25K–$80K/year
Compliance Checks 60–80% $30K–$120K/year
01

Process Mapping

Document every step of the current workflow — inputs, decisions, outputs, exceptions, and handoffs.

02

Identify Automation Candidates

Prioritize high-volume, rules-based, and error-prone tasks that deliver the fastest ROI.

03

Design & Build

Develop automated workflows with proper error handling, logging, and human-in-the-loop for edge cases.

04

Test & Validate

Run parallel processing — automation alongside manual — to verify accuracy before full cutover.

05

Monitor & Optimize

Track automation accuracy, throughput, and exception rates to continuously improve workflows.

API Development and Integration

APIs are the connective tissue of modern software ecosystems. Well-designed APIs enable seamless data flow between systems, partner integrations, and future platform extensions.

API Architecture Patterns

  • REST: Standard HTTP-based APIs for CRUD operations
  • GraphQL: Flexible queries for complex frontend needs
  • gRPC: High-performance binary for microservices
  • WebSocket: Real-time bidirectional communication

Integration Best Practices

  • Versioned APIs for backward compatibility
  • OAuth 2.0 / API key authentication
  • Rate limiting and throttling for stability
  • Comprehensive API documentation (OpenAPI)

Security and Compliance

Security must be embedded from the first line of code, not bolted on as an afterthought. A "security by design" approach prevents costly breaches and ensures regulatory compliance.

Security Architecture Essentials

  • Authentication: MFA, OAuth 2.0, and SSO for enterprise-grade access control
  • Encryption: AES-256 at rest, TLS 1.3 in transit — no exceptions
  • Input Validation: Server-side validation on every input to prevent injection attacks
  • Audit Logging: Immutable logs of all data access and system changes
  • Vulnerability Scanning: Automated SAST/DAST scanning in CI/CD pipeline
  • Penetration Testing: Annual third-party pentest with remediation SLAs

Compliance Requirements

Depending on your industry, you may need to comply with GDPR (data privacy), HIPAA (healthcare), PCI DSS (payments), or SOC 2 (security controls). Compliance requirements should be defined in your requirements phase — retrofitting compliance is 3–5x more expensive.

Project Management Best Practices

70% of software projects that fail do so due to poor project management, not technical limitations. These practices ensure on-time, on-budget delivery with stakeholder alignment throughout.

Discovery Phase

Invest 10–15% of budget in requirements gathering, technical architecture, and risk assessment before coding begins.

Sprint Planning

Break work into 2-week sprints with clear acceptance criteria and demo-ready deliverables at each milestone.

Stakeholder Communication

Weekly status reports, bi-weekly demos, and a single escalation path for scope changes and blockers.

Quality Assurance Pipeline

Automated unit, integration, and E2E testing with >80% code coverage and manual QA for critical paths.

Change Management

Formal change request process that evaluates scope, timeline, and cost impact before approval.

Success Formula

The most successful custom software projects combine a clear vision, incremental delivery, continuous user feedback, and a team that commits to quality at every stage. Technology is the easy part — alignment, communication, and prioritization determine outcomes.

"Custom software isn't a cost — it's the infrastructure that transforms how your business operates, competes, and grows."

— Hoop Interactive, Software Engineering Team
Muzzammil Abdur Rehman Akhund
Written by

Muzzammil Abdur Rehman Akhund

Founder
Topics
custom software developmententerprise software solutionssoftware development servicesbusiness automationdigital transformationsoftware architecture

Found this useful? Let's take it further.

Our team can help you implement these strategies and more. Book a free 30-minute consultation — no strings attached.